h264parse: Fix multiple SEI messages in one SEI RBSP parsing.
authorAurélien Zanelli <aurelien.zanelli@parrot.com>
Fri, 3 Jan 2014 08:44:28 +0000 (09:44 +0100)
committerGwenole Beauchesne <gwenole.beauchesne@intel.com>
Fri, 21 Mar 2014 13:47:44 +0000 (14:47 +0100)
commit8fadf403bd4ef0589096f803769799ca9c0e0928
tree7b06853ed449684cee32a1d471c0e6b181276b9b
parent644825f7a28061c7140ad5ab40700c3b3ce15458
h264parse: Fix multiple SEI messages in one SEI RBSP parsing.

An SEI RBSP could contains more than one SEI message as specified in
7.4.2.3.1.

This commit change the parser API: the gst_h264_parser_parse_sei()
function now create and fill a GArray containing GstH264SEIMessage.

https://bugzilla.gnome.org/show_bug.cgi?id=721715
gst-libs/gst/codecparsers/gsth264parser.c
gst-libs/gst/codecparsers/gsth264parser.h